06/09/2023
Mobile app development has become an integral part of modern business strategies. With the increasing demand for mobile services, businesses are constantly seeking ways to deliver high-quality mobile applications efficiently and effectively. This is where agile methodology comes into play. In this article, we will explore the benefits of agile methodology in app development services and how it can help businesses stay ahead in the competitive mobile app market.
Improved Collaboration and Communication
One of the key benefits of agile methodology in app development services is improved collaboration and communication among team members. Agile methodologies, such as Scrum and Kanban, emphasize regular communication and collaboration between developers, designers, testers, and other stakeholders. This helps in identifying and resolving issues early on, reducing the chances of miscommunication and misunderstandings.
Furthermore, agile methodologies promote the use of cross-functional teams, where individuals with different skill sets work together towards a common goal. This enables better coordination and cooperation between team members, resulting in a more efficient and streamlined development process.
Flexibility and Adaptability
Agile methodology offers flexibility and adaptability, allowing businesses to respond to changes and adapt their development strategies accordingly. Unlike traditional waterfall methodology, where the entire project is planned upfront, agile methodology breaks the project into smaller, manageable iterations called sprints.
Each sprint typically lasts for a few weeks and focuses on delivering a specific set of features. At the end of each sprint, there is a review and feedback session, where stakeholders can provide feedback and suggest changes. This iterative approach allows businesses to incorporate changes and adapt their development strategies based on customer feedback and market trends.
Quicker Time to Market
With agile methodology, businesses can significantly reduce the time to market for their mobile applications. By breaking the project into smaller sprints, developers can start working on the core features of the app earlier, while other features are still being developed or refined.
This allows businesses to release a minimum viable product (MVP) quickly, which can be further enhanced and expanded in subsequent sprints. This iterative approach not only helps businesses get their app to market faster but also allows them to gather valuable user feedback early on. This feedback can then be used to prioritize features and make informed decisions about the future development of the app.
Better Quality and Customer Satisfaction
Agile methodology focuses on delivering high-quality software through continuous testing and feedback. Each sprint includes a testing phase where developers can identify and fix bugs or issues before moving on to the next sprint. This ensures that the final product is thoroughly tested and meets the highest quality standards.
Furthermore, agile methodology encourages regular feedback from stakeholders and end-users throughout the development process. This feedback-driven approach helps businesses understand customer needs and expectations better, resulting in a higher level of customer satisfaction. By involving customers in the development process, businesses can also ensure that the final product aligns with their requirements and preferences.
Conclusion
Agile methodology offers numerous benefits for app development services, including improved collaboration and communication, flexibility and adaptability, quicker time to market, and better quality and customer satisfaction. By embracing agile methodologies, businesses can stay ahead in the competitive mobile app market and deliver high-quality mobile applications that meet customer expectations.
Contact us
Spanning 8 cities worldwide and with partners in 100 more, we’re your local yet global agency.
Fancy a coffee, virtual or physical? It’s on us – let’s connect!